Nexal Corporation
Statement of Year 2000 Compliance

Nexal products are capable of accurately processing, providing, and/or receiving date data from, into, and between the twentieth and twenty-first centuries, and the years 1999 and 2000, including leap year calculations; provided that all other technology properly exchanges date data with it. Nexal products assume that the date data provided by the computer system BIOS and the underlying operating system are accurate. How Nexal Products Handle Date Entry

Nexal 16-bit products based upon Corel/Novell shared code 2.3 encourage users to enter the year component of the date data as a 4-digit value. Two-digit year entries which have a value of 00 through 69 are assumed to be 2000 through 2069 respectively. Two-digit year entries which have a value of 70 through 99 are assumed to be 1970 through 1999 respectively.

Nexal 32-bit products encourage users to enter the year component of the date data as a 4-digit value. Two-digit year entries which have a value of 00 through 20 are assumed to be 2000 through 2020 respectively. Two-digit year entries which have a value of 21 through 99 are assumed to be 1921 through 1999 respectively.


How Nexal Products Store Date Data

Nexal products, when used with Nexal-approved third-party database engines and/or SQL servers, use a 64-bit date value representing the number of 100-nanoseconds intervals since January 1, 1601, which is passed to the underlying third-party RDMBS for storage in its native format.


How Nexal Products Display Date Data

All Nexal Windows-based products during installation configure Windows to display the year date component as a fully qualified 4-digit value. This configuration setting can be changed by other applications during installation or manually by the end user.
